Public bug reported:

on a Calc spreadsheet, frozen panes aren't saved, and they have to be
freezon again upon opening the spreadsheet.

I'm on Linux Mint Release 4 (Nadia), on a Toshiba Portege Z930. I use
LibreOffice Version 3.6.2.2 (Build ID: 360m1(Build:2))
